How many pounds of blueberries can you buy for $1.00 if 1 pound is $4.00

Respuesta :

wegnerkolmp2741o
wegnerkolmp2741o wegnerkolmp2741o
  • 01-10-2020

Answer:

1/4 lbs

Step-by-step explanation:

We can use ratios to solve

1 lb               x lbs

------------- = -----------

4 dollars      1 dollar

Using cross products

1*1 = 4x

Divide each side by 4

1/4 = x

You can buy 1/4 of a lb for 1 dollar
